In a shocking turn of events, a 13-year-old murder suspect, Marcos Barela, made his first appearance in court on Friday. Barela stands accused of shooting and killing 23-year-old Sydney Wilson, a young woman who confronted him and a group of teens for allegedly stealing her car. The incident has sparked a renewed discussion on public safety, highlighting the dangers posed by individuals like Barela.
Judge William Parnall ruled that Barela should remain in custody pending his trial, considering the gravity of the crime. The courtroom was filled with tension as family members of both the victim and the suspect attended the hearing.
The chain of events leading up to the fatal shooting began when Wilson reported her stolen car to the police more than a day before her tragic death. With a tracking device on her vehicle, she was able to provide updates to both the tracking company and the police regarding its whereabouts.
Unfortunately, there was a delay in receiving real-time updates on the car’s location, creating a crucial gap that proved fatal. Despite being warned not to approach the vehicle, Wilson continued to track it, eventually finding it parked at a gas station with a group of teenagers inside.
Witnesses state that Wilson attempted to frighten the teenagers and take back her stolen car. Tragically, it was at this moment that Barela allegedly fired the shot that claimed her life. The incident has left the community in shock and heightened concerns over personal safety in public spaces.
Law enforcement authorities have underscored the need for public vigilance and cooperation in reporting suspicious activities to enhance public safety. The police had been dispatched multiple times to assist in locating Wilson’s stolen car but were unsuccessful in their attempts.
